Indicators of Animal Infestations That Call for Pest Control
Recognizing the indicators of animal invasions is vital for homeowners looking for wildlife removal services. Typical signs include strange sounds, such as gnawing and rustling noises, often detected in attics or walls, suggesting the existence of animals. Additionally, homeowners may find droppings, which differ in shape and size depending on the type, signaling a possible pest problem. Harm to structural elements, wiring, or insulation can further indicate animal presence, as animals may chew or tear materials to build shelters.
Furthermore, visible entry points, such as holes or gaps around foundations, roofs, or vents, provide knowledge of how wildlife is accessing the home. Unexplained odors, particularly musty or fecal smells, can further indicate the presence of animals. By identifying these signs early, homeowners can take active precautions to protect their property and warrant effective pest control interventions.
Guidance to Identify Typical Wildlife Intruders in Your Home
What methods can property owners use to effectively identify common wildlife intruders in their homes? Recognizing the signs of wildlife presence is vital for timely intervention. Typical invaders include raccoons, squirrels, and rodents. Property owners should look for feces, which vary in size and shape depending on the species. Furthermore, gnaw marks on wood or insulation can indicate rodent presence. Sounds in the attic or walls, particularly at night, often signal the presence of raccoons or squirrels.
Visual observations are also crucial; homeowners should record any movement in or around their residence. Unusual nesting materials, like shredded paper or leaves, may indicate nest building. Moreover, harm to gardens or bird feeders can show animal feeding. By remaining vigilant and recognizing these signs early, homeowners can implement appropriate measures to safeguard their homes from wildlife intrusions.

Health Problems Caused by Insects
Pests pose significant health risks affecting both humans and their pets. Rodents and insects can transmit diseases including hantavirus, leptospirosis, and salmonella, which can cause serious sickness. Likewise, insects such as mosquitoes and ticks transmit pathogens, resulting in illnesses like Lyme disease and West Nile virus. Allergic reactions and respiratory problems may also occur from pest droppings and shed skin, deteriorating poor indoor air quality. Additionally, pests including spiders and wasps can cause direct health threats through bites and stings. Effective pest control is vital to limit these health dangers, helping to maintain a safe living space for families and their pets. Proactive prevention measures can help avoid infestations and maintain overall health.
Property Damage Prevention
While many homeowners pay attention to the immediate health concerns connected to pests, the likelihood for property damage should not be overlooked. Pests such as rodents and termites can inflict damage on structures, causing costly maintenance and diminished property value. Rodents may gnaw through electrical wires, posing fire hazards, while termites can weaken the integrity of wooden supports. Additionally, certain wildlife may create nests in attics or walls, resulting in insulation damage and mold growth. Thorough pest control services not only address these issues but also implement preventative measures to shield homes. By strategically controlling pest populations, homeowners can protect their investments and guarantee a safe, structurally sound environment for their families. Preventative pest control is essential for long-term property preservation.

Efficient Blocking Tactics
Many property owners seek effective exclusion techniques to handle animals with care and avoid recurring wildlife problems. These methods focus on making properties less inviting to unwanted animals. First, sealing entry points, such as openings in roof areas, wall sections, and foundation spaces, is essential. Using substances such as steel mesh or caulking compounds can deter animals from entering properties. Additionally, maintaining a clean environment by securing trash bins and eliminating food supplies reduces appeal. Installing one-way doors allows animals to leave without returning, promoting safe relocation. Yard work also contributes; cutting back vegetation and removing overgrowth can reduce hiding spots. By implementing these strategies, property owners can establish an unwelcoming setting for animals, ensuring safety for both people and creatures.
Safe Snaring Approaches
Effective wildlife management demands careful thought about safe trapping methods to ensure humane treatment of animals. Specialists use live traps designed to capture wildlife without inflicting harm. These traps should be regularly monitored to lessen stress for the animals and ensure prompt relocation. When choosing trap locations, it is important to consider animal behavior and movement patterns, setting them in high activity zones. Moreover, bait use can attract target species while excluding non-target animals. After capture, it is critical to transport the animals to appropriate habitats distant from residential areas, following local regulations. This strategy fosters coexistence with wildlife and protects homes and families from possible disruptions.
Natural Deterrent Solutions
Implementing natural repellent methods provides a eco-friendly strategy for managing wildlife in a humane way. These methods commonly involve the employment of scents and barriers that discourage animals from entering spaces without creating harm. For illustration, aromatic substances such as garlic or peppermint oil can deter pests, while protective barriers such as fencing and netting can effectively block admittance to gardens and homes. In addition, cultivating native plants that are unappealing to certain wildlife can create a less inviting space. Employing noise deterrents, like ultrasonic devices, may likewise assist in keeping animals at bay animals. Through adopting these methods, homeowners can protect their properties while promoting a harmonious coexistence with local wildlife, minimizing conflict and ensuring both human and animal welfare.

Popular Questions Asked
What Expenses Accompany Comprehensive Pest Control Solutions?
The charges associated with extensive pest control solutions typically span from $100 to $500, determined by factors like property size, infestation severity, and treatment type. Additional ongoing services may incur extra charges, altering overall expenses.
Is it Safe to Apply Pest Control Chemicals Around Pets and Children?
Chemical agents for pest control may carry risks to pets and children, according to the specific products used. Homeowners must pick pet-safe options and comply with guidelines to assure safety throughout and after treatment.
How much time Does a Typical Pest Control Service Take?
A standard pest control service takes between 30 minutes to two hours, dependent on the level of infestation and the treatment method applied. Follow-up visits might be needed for successful long-term pest management and prevention.
Can I Stop Creature Intrusions on My Own?
Certainly, people can implement preventive actions against wildlife infestations by sealing entry points, preserving cleanliness, and applying repellent products. However, specialized support may be necessary for thorough solutions and to resolve current infestations effectively.
What Can I Do if I See Wildlife in My Yard?
Should you spot creatures in the garden, stay composed and watch quietly. Do not approach or disturb the animals. Think about using repellents, protecting food sources, or seeking professional help for safe removal if necessary.
